Description

This form is used when the Assignor assigns, sells, and conveys to Assignees, all of Assignor's rights, title, and interests in the Oil and Gas Leases on lands located in the county and state named within. This Assignment covers and includes, and Assignor sells and conveys to Assignees, all of Assignor's interest in all equipment, personal property, and fixtures located on the Lands or used in connection with the Leases.

There is no simple way to reverse a life estate because a life estate deed is a legal transfer of the title of a property. This is legally binding and the transaction is complete when the life estate is executed. Essentially, in order to reverse a life estate both parties would need to agree to make it happen.

A life estate is a freehold interest in land, but it is not an estate of inheritance. It does not survive the death of the person whose life span measures it. Upon termination of the life estate, the holder of the future interest, whether remainder or reversion, will be the owner of a fee simple estate.

The mother has a life estate inherited from her spouse. A life estate grants her the right to use and enjoy the property during her lifetime. Upon the mother's death, her life estate terminates, and ownership of the property passes to the son. This is known as the son's remainder interest.

A life estate may limit the transferability of the property, as the life tenant can only sell or transfer their interest in the property for the duration of their life or the designated measuring life.

Remainderman is an individual getting ownership rights upon the demise of a life tenant. In comparison, a beneficiary is someone who receives an advantage from something. It is strictly related to real estate property and trust funds, but a beneficiary can benefit from the money, security, assets, etc.

The value of a remainder interest in real property is the property's equity value, multiplied by the remainderman mortality figure that corresponds to the life estate owner's age, as determined by the Life Estates Mortality Table.

She also can't revoke the life estate without his consent, so it's important for her to make sure it's the right solution for her family. Upon her death, the house title would be immediately passed to the holder of the remainder interest (her son), also known as the remainderman.

Cons of a Life Estate Deed Lack of control for the owner. ... Property taxes, which remain for the life tenant until their death. ... It's tough to reverse. ... The owner is still vulnerable to any debt actions that may be brought against the future beneficiary or remainderman.
